A thin client that creates a tunnel to knx gateway to listen to telegrams within knx net

/// <reference types="node" /> import { Channel, ConnectResponseTunnel, TunnelingAck, GroupResponse, Hpai, Subscriber } from './interfaces'; import { QueryManager } from './query-manager'; import { AddressInfo } from 'dgram'; export declare class BusListener { protected sequenceIds: Set<number>; protected qmanager: QueryManager; protected controlPoint: Hpai; protected heartbeatInterval: NodeJS.Timer; protected source: number; protected remoteHost: string; protected remotePort: number; protected channelId: number; constructor(); /** * Initializes tunneling. It is `never-resolving` promise */ bind(remoteHost: string, remotePort: number, {timeout, onFailure}?: { timeout?: number; onFailure?: (err: Error) => void; }): any; /** * returns promise, which indicates socket close */ complete<T>(cb?: () => T): Promise<T>; isConnected(): boolean; /** * ready return promises, which only resolves when tunnel is connected */ ready<T>(cb?: () => T): Promise<T>; /** * Generates next sequence number to number each knx telegram */ protected nextSeqn(): number; /** * Verifies if the sender the one this tunneling was initially bound to */ protected isSameOrigin(res: Channel, sender: AddressInfo): boolean; /** * Sends data to the bus */ write(data: Buffer | Uint8Array | number[], groupAddress: number): Promise<TunnelingAck>; /** * Sends read request, which will only be resolved when response event received */ read(groupAddress: number): Promise<GroupResponse>; /** * Terminates tunneling */ disconnect<T>(cb?: () => T): Promise<T>; /** * Pings remote to verify if the channel is still active */ protected startHeartbeat(): Promise<void>; /** * Stop heartbeat */ protected stopHeartbeat(): void; /** * Send ping */ protected ping(req: Buffer): Promise<Channel>; /** * Request tunneling */ protected openTunnel(host: string, port: number): Promise<ConnectResponseTunnel>; /** * Supported events */ on(event: 'unprocessed', cb: (err: Error, raw?: Buffer, remote?: AddressInfo) => void): Subscriber; on<T>(event: 'query', cb: (query: T, sender?: AddressInfo) => void): Subscriber; }
